/*
* Auto-generated by Frida. Please modify to match the signature of sendfile.
* This stub is currently auto-generated from manpages when available.
*
* For full API reference, see: https://frida.re/docs/javascript-api/
*/
{
/**
* Called synchronously when about to call sendfile.
*
* @this {object} - Object allowing you to store state for use in onLeave.
* @param {function} log - Call this function with a string to be presented to the user.
* @param {array} args - Function arguments represented as an array of NativePointer objects.
* For example use args[0].readUtf8String() if the first argument is a pointer to a C string encoded as UTF-8.
* It is also possible to modify arguments by assigning a NativePointer object to an element of this array.
* @param {object} state - Object allowing you to keep state across function calls.
* Only one JavaScript function will execute at a time, so do not worry about race-conditions.
* However, do not use this to store function arguments across onEnter/onLeave, but instead
* use "this" which is an object for keeping state local to an invocation.
*/
onEnter(log, args, state) {
log(`sendfile(out_fd=${args[0]}, in_fd=${args[1]}, offset=${args[2]}, count=${args[3]})`);
},
/**
* Called synchronously when about to return from sendfile.
*
* See onEnter for details.
*
* @this {object} - Object allowing you to access state stored in onEnter.
* @param {function} log - Call this function with a string to be presented to the user.
* @param {NativePointer} retval - Return value represented as a NativePointer object.
* @param {object} state - Object allowing you to keep state across function calls.
*/
onLeave(log, retval, state) {
}
}
